The New Fiesta RS

Welcome to the future for Ford's RS performance road cars. Within one year of the formation of Ford of Europe's TeamRS performance division, the concept for a radical, motorsport-inspired Fiesta RS is previewed at the 2004 Geneva Motor Show.

The unveiling of the Fiesta RS Concept is a surprise element in the portfolio of Fiesta performance vehicles under development within Ford of Europe. It joins the dynamic 150PS Fiesta ST and all-new Fiesta Junior World Rally Car in a demonstration of intent by Ford TeamRS to put the spice back into small Fords.

It is anticipated that a production version of the Fiesta RS Concept could be ready for the road in under 2 years following programme approval

Although the project is still in its early stages of development and public reaction will help determine its progress, power output for a production model of the front-wheel-drive Fiesta RS Concept would be in excess of 180PS , with a target zero-to-60mph figure of around 7 seconds.

"We aren't going to finalise technical specifications until we hear the feedback from potential customers," said Ford TeamRS Director, Jost Capito. "But, we're fully aware of the performance expectations for this type of vehicle and what our RS customers expect. As we look to fine-tune the concept we'll make sure we don't disappoint them."

Ford of Europe Vice President for Product Development, Derrick Kuzak, said: "This is a case where one plus one equals three. We wanted to demonstrate our commitment to a comprehensive programme for future performance cars, and to show that bringing together our motorsport engineers with our performance road car engineers in one team could yield even greater results than we dared to expect. By revealing three Fiesta performance models simultaneously, we're showing how serious we are."
